Rory McIlroy Headed Back Down Under To Support Wozniacki?

Don’t be surprised World No. 1 Rory McIlroy heads ‘Down Under’ for a second time this month after girlfriend, Caroline Wozniacki breezed through  he third round encounter in the Australian Open today (Sat).

McIlroy had been in Brisbane and Sydney supporting the Danish tennis ace but she hardly created a ripple in crashing  out of the Brisbane International and then the following week’s APIA International in Sydney.

However the World No. 10  ranked Wozniacki has really warmed to the first Grand Slam event of the New Year and the Victoria capital’s heatwave weather including desposing of Ukraine’s and World No. 85 Lesia Tsurenko 6-4, 6-3.

McIlroy was cut from this week’s Abu Dhabi HSBC Championship with a pair of 75s and causing huge embarrassment for new sponsors, Nike.

McIlroy drove the ball poorly and putted so badly he ditched the Nike Method putter in favour of his beloved Scotty Cameron and the trusty short stick that earned him two Major victories.

Nike was approached for a formal comment on McIlroy’s dismal debut but declined. 

However a tweet later appeared on Twitter saying:  “We understand it takes time.  It’s a process that we are confident he will change when he’s ready”. 

There was no name attached to the tweet.
